The surname 'Kaza' has a significant presence worldwide, with diverse incidences in various countries. The following data provides insight into the distribution of the surname across different regions:
- Democratic Republic of the Congo: 2818 incidences
- India: 1195 incidences
- United States: 499 incidences
- Greece: 464 incidences
- Ivory Coast: 461 incidences
- Nigeria: 432 incidences
- Iraq: 335 incidences
- Poland: 222 incidences
- Morocco: 170 incidences
- Indonesia: 140 incidences
- Turkey: 136 incidences
- Japan: 123 incidences
- Mauritania: 121 incidences
- Latvia: 74 incidences
- South Africa: 67 incidences
- Zimbabwe: 62 incidences
- Russia: 58 incidences
- England: 56 incidences
- Iran: 29 incidences
- Zambia: 25 incidences
- Egypt: 25 incidences
- Albania: 22 incidences
- Pakistan: 21 incidences
- Singapore: 19 incidences
- Cameroon: 19 incidences
- Hungary: 16 incidences
- Kazakhstan: 15 incidences
- Australia: 14 incidences
- Lebanon: 14 incidences
- Sweden: 12 incidences
- Benin: 12 incidences
- Peru: 11 incidences
- North Macedonia: 11 incidences
- United Arab Emirates: 9 incidences
- Tunisia: 9 incidences
- New Zealand: 8 incidences
- Brazil: 8 incidences
- Canada: 8 incidences
- Uganda: 8 incidences
